1 Personal Profile for Monique Leech Found.

Results 1 - 1 of 1

✔ Address(7)   ✔ Phone(1). Monique Leech found in Texas and Louisiana. Find Monique Leech's home address, phone numbers, background check, social media profiles, email addresses, age, birthday, white pages and public records.

View Records

Monique Leech was born in 1950, age 74. Monique Leech's address is 4126 Magazine Street , New Orleans, LA 70115. Possible relatives include Elizabeth Leech, Kevin Leech and 5 others. Public records show Monique has also lived in Covington, LA and Garland, TX. Monique's latest phone number is (214) 642-4543.

Also goes by: Monique Delphine Schembri
Related to: Elizabeth Leech, Kevin Leech, Paul Leech, Paul Leech, Paul Leech
Phone Numbers: (214) 642-4543
Address History: 4126 Magazine Street, New Orleans, LA 70115; 19321 14th Avenue, Covington, LA 70433; Garland, TX 75042; Grand Prairie, TX 75051; Plano, TX 75074

Results 1 - 1 of 1

Filter by State